揭开区块链的秘密:深入理解区块链技术的核心
引言
区块链技术自从比特币在2009年问世以来,迅速引起了全球范围内的关注。作为一种去中心化的分布式账本技术,区块链不仅在金融领域产生了显著的影响,还被应用于供应链管理、医疗、物联网、数字身份等多个领域。然而,尽管区块链的潜力巨大,但许多人对其工作原理、优势及应用仍然知之甚少。本文将深入探讨区块链的核心原则、热门应用及其未来发展趋势,并提出一些关键问题以引导读者深入思考。
区块链的基本原理
区块链是一种以去中心化、证明和安全性为基础的技术架构。其基本结构由一系列相互连接的数据块组成,每个数据块包含交易记录和一个指向前一个数据块的加密哈希。在这个过程中,区块链的核心概念包括:
- 去中心化:区块链不依赖于中央服务器或中介,而是通过网络中每个节点共同维护数据库,实现数据的分布式存储。
- 不可篡改性:一旦交易信息被添加到区块链中,除非所有后续区块都被重新计算和修改,否则无法更改。这一特性确保了数据的安全性和可靠性。
- 透明性:区块链的每一笔交易都是公开的,网络中的每个参与者都能够查看交易记录,这增强了参与者之间的信任。
- 共识机制:区块链依赖于共识机制来确保所有节点对数据的有效性达成一致,常见的共识机制包括工作量证明、权益证明等。
区块链的主要应用场景
区块链技术的应用潜力广泛,以下是一些主要的应用场景:
1. 加密货币
比特币和其他加密货币是区块链最为人所知的应用。区块链为加密货币提供了安全的交易平台,使其能够在没有中央银行的情况下进行全球交易。这种去中心化的特性使得加密货币在交易过程中更为高效,成本更低。
2. 供应链管理
区块链可用于供应链管理,通过跟踪产品从生产到销售的整个过程,确保每个环节的透明和可追溯。供应商、生产商、零售商和消费者都可以在区块链上查看商品的真实来源和流向,从而增强信任感。
3. 数字身份验证
随着网络安全问题的加剧,区块链可以为数字身份提供安全和去中心化的解决方案。用户可以控制自己的身份信息,确保其在不同的平台上受到保护。
4. 智能合约
智能合约是一种自执行的合约,合约条款以代码形式存在于区块链上。智能合约的优势在于其透明性、安全性和无需中介的特性,大大提高了合约执行的效率。
未来区块链的发展趋势
随着技术不断成熟,区块链将会发生以下几种重要发展趋势:
1. 多链生态
未来区块链将向多链生态发展,不同的区块链网络可以互联互通,推动生态系统的共同繁荣。通过采用跨链技术,各种区块链可以实现数据和资产的转移,从而打破信息孤岛。
2. 隐私保护技术的进步
随着区块链应用的普及,对用户隐私保护的需求也日益增加。未来将出现更加先进的隐私保护技术,以确保用户数据在共享过程中的安全性。
3. 监管合规性
随着区块链技术的迅速发展,各国的监管机构也在不断探索如何对其进行有效监管。未来,区块链行业将越来越多地面临合规性挑战,企业需要在遵守法律法规的同时创新发展。
4. 企业级应用的增长
许多大型企业已经认知到区块链的价值,开始探索其在内部管理、资源等方面的可能性。企业级区块链应用将在未来取得快速增长。
针对区块链的五个关键问题
1. 什么是共识机制,它在区块链中为何重要?
共识机制是区块链技术的核心,它是指在一个多方参与的网络中,由各个节点对交易或数据达成一致的过程。共识机制的重要性在于它确保了数据的完整性和网络的安全性。常见的共识机制包括:
- 工作量证明(PoW):在这一机制中,节点通过解决复杂的数学问题来竞争生成新的区块。虽然PoW可以有效防止恶意攻击,但也存在能源消耗高的问题。
- 权益证明(PoS):这一机制要求节点根据持有的加密货币数量来验证交易。这种机制比PoW更加节能,但在某些情况下可能导致“富者愈富”的问题。
- 委托权益证明(DPoS):这一机制通过选举出代表节点来进行交易验证,从而提高了网络的效率和扩展性。
选择合适的共识机制对于区块链的性能和安全至关重要,因此每个项目在设计时都需要仔细考虑。
2. 区块链技术在传统行业中的应用有哪些?
区块链技术正在改变许多传统行业的运作方式。例如:
- 金融服务:许多银行和金融机构正在利用区块链提高支付的效率和透明度,降低跨国交易的成本。
- 房地产:通过智能合同,房地产交易可以实现更加透明和高效的处理,从而降低交易的时间和成本。
- 医疗健康:区块链可以用于保护病人的医疗记录,确保数据的安全性和隐私。
- 版权管理:区块链可以帮助创作者记录和保护他们的作品版权,从而防范盗版行为。
传统行业通过整合区块链技术,不仅能提高工作效率,还能增强与客户之间的信任关系。
3. 区块链技术面临哪些挑战?
虽然区块链技术前景广阔,但在实际应用中也面临不少挑战,如下:
- 可扩展性:许多区块链网络在处理交易量方面存在瓶颈,如何提高区块链的交易速度与吞吐量是一个亟待解决的问题。
- 能源消耗:某些共识机制如工作量证明涉及大量计算资源,导致高能耗,需探索更加环保的解决方案。
- 技术复杂性:区块链技术仍较为新颖,缺乏专业的人才以及成熟的技术体系,企业在应用时面临较大的技术风险。
- 法律法规:由于区块链的去中心化特点,很多国家的法律还未适应这一新兴技术,企业在合规性方面需小心把握。
这些挑战需要行业各界共同努力解决,以推动区块链技术的更大应用。
4. 如何评估一个区块链项目的价值?
评估一个区块链项目不仅仅是看其技术实现,还需要关注多个方面:
- 团队背景:项目团队的经验和背景是评估的关键因素,强大的团队往往能推动项目的成功。
- 技术创新:项目是否具备独特的技术优势,能否解决行业痛点,是判断其市场竞争力的重要标志。
- 市场需求:该项目是否切合实际需求,未来的市场前景如何,这些是评估项目可行性的必要条件。
- 社区支持:项目有没有稳定的用户和开发者社区,社区的活跃程度往往能反映项目的生命力。
通过综合考量以上因素,可以更全面地评估一个区块链项目的潜在价值。
5. 区块链未来的趋势是什么?
随着技术的不断发展,区块链的未来趋势可能包括:
- 去中心化金融(DeFi):DeFi正在崛起,借助区块链技术,用户可以通过智能合约进行贷款、交易等,而不依赖于传统金融机构。
- 数字货币的普及:越来越多的国家和组织在考虑推出数字货币,这将促进区块链技术的进一步应用与发展。
- 促进大数据与区块链的结合:区块链与大数据的结合将实现数据的实时性和透明性,大幅提升数据共享的安全性。
- 区块链与物联网的融合:IoT设备的数据安全问题亟待解决,区块链将是提供安全与信任的有效工具。
展望未来,区块链技术将会在多个领域实现更加广泛的应用,为我们的生活带来更多便利。
结论
区块链作为一种新兴技术,凭借其去中心化、安全性和透明性等特点,正在各个领域中产生深远的影响。尽管面临不少挑战,但随着技术的进步和应用的增加,区块链将会在未来的发展中持续展现出其巨大的潜力。希望读者通过本文能够对区块链的核心原理、应用现状及未来趋势有一个深入的理解,并为日后更好地应用区块链技术打下基础。